You run a small school for toddlers through kindergarten. You have had a couple of really great years. The past few weeks have been encouraging. Enrolment is at 95%. There have been calls inquiring about places every day. Then suddenly your worst nightmare unfolds. One of your best teachers calls late in the evening to say that her father is dying. She is an only child. She has to go and deal with that family situation. Immediately. What do you do now? You pull out your substitute teacher file, of course, and hope you can find somebody who can pinch hit. For the long term vacancy you can also review the listings on my Positions Wanted page. With all the cutbacks in public schools due to the economic situation, there are more teachers looking for work than I have seen in years.
